Not saying this is the move @BMF, but the 10 yr. Treasury move up 15 basis points has a lot of people tossing out all housing related stocks. All the builders, TOL, PHM, DHI. LEN all down a good bit. Home Depot down 11 bux, Lowes down 13 bux. TREX down 11 bux. If this is the beginning of a true vaccine, then the person who paid 1.2 Million for 1200 sq. feet 2 hours away from the city and has a 2.75% Mortgage, all of a sudden is told to be in the office 4 days a week and realizes he could have stay in his condo and gone down the elevator and walked to the office, now tries to sell that 1200sq. feet but Mortgage rates are say 3,25%, is going to have a hard time finding a buyer willing to pay 7 figures!

I've got a question about end of year long term capital gains and dividends in mutual funds:

Is there an "ex-dividend date" for mutual funds?

I'm considering making a big cash dump into a couple that I have in hopes of getting these end of year "bonuses". I looked up (on dividendinvestor.com) the last few years payment dates and most are in mid-December.

They aren’t bonuses whatsoever. They’re the fund passing on the capital gains liability to all shareholders on the record date. Ex-div is the next day, when a fund that “pays” a 5% dividend sees its NAV drop by 5%. No free lunch, no net gain.

For you, it would be all loss. Don’t do it.
